Subject: [PATCH 1/2] net: davinci_mdio: enable and disable clock

Make the driver control the device clocks. Appearantly, the Davinci
platform probes this driver with the clock all powered up, but on OMAP,
this isn't the case.

drivers/net/ethernet/ti/davinci_mdio.c | 16 ++++++++++++++--
1 file changed, 14 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/net/ethernet/ti/davinci_mdio.c b/drivers/net/ethernet/ti/davinci_mdio.c
index cd7ee20..b4b6015 100644
--- a/drivers/net/ethernet/ti/davinci_mdio.c
+++ b/drivers/net/ethernet/ti/davinci_mdio.c
@@ -332,6 +332,8 @@ static int __devinit davinci_mdio_probe(struct platform_device *pdev)
goto bail_out;
}
+ clk_enable(data->clk);
+
dev_set_drvdata(dev, data);
data->dev = dev;
spin_lock_init(&data->lock);
@@ -379,8 +381,11 @@ bail_out:
if (data->bus)
mdiobus_free(data->bus);
- if (data->clk)
+ if (data->clk) {
+ clk_disable(data->clk);
clk_put(data->clk);
+ }
+
pm_runtime_put_sync(&pdev->dev);
pm_runtime_disable(&pdev->dev);
@@ -397,8 +402,11 @@ static int __devexit davinci_mdio_remove(struct platform_device *pdev)
if (data->bus)
mdiobus_free(data->bus);
- if (data->clk)
+ if (data->clk) {
+ clk_disable(data->clk);
clk_put(data->clk);
+ }
+
pm_runtime_put_sync(&pdev->dev);
pm_runtime_disable(&pdev->dev);
@@ -427,6 +435,8 @@ static int davinci_mdio_suspend(struct device *dev)
data->suspended = true;
spin_unlock(&data->lock);
+ clk_disable(data->clk);
+
return 0;
}
@@ -435,6 +445,8 @@ static int davinci_mdio_resume(struct device *dev)
struct davinci_mdio_data *data = dev_get_drvdata(dev);
u32 ctrl;
+ clk_enable(data->clk);
+
spin_lock(&data->lock);
pm_runtime_put_sync(data->dev);
